We're pleased to inform you the first of 3 major webserver and website updates was added to the server yesterday, increasing security to our users!

If you experienced an inability to connect to the website or an SSL error, this issue is resolved now. We will be further upgrading our Server & Forum software in the coming months in order to better serve our users.

Thank you for your continued support!